How to check your PF balance online and offline (with or without a UAN number)
EPF balance can be checked online via EPFO portal or UMANG app, and offline using SMS or missed call.
Even without web access or portal login, users can get PF details on their registered mobile number.
Exempted company employees and inactive UANs may not see PF details online.

SurveyHow to check the PF balance online
The government of India allows all the PF beneficiaries to check their PF balance online. All you need is a stable internet connection, your UAN number and password. Here are two easy methods you can use to check your PF balance online:
1. Check the PF balance online using the EPFO portal
The easiest way to check your PF balance online is with the help of the EPFO portal. Follow the easy steps below to do so:
1. Open a web browser on your computer or mobile.
2. Go to the EPFO login page.
3. Log in using your UAN number and password.
4. Verify using OTP, which is sent to the registered mobile number.
5. Once verified, the users can select their member ID and view the passbook.
The passbook shows employee contribution, employer contribution, and pension amount.
2. Check the PF balance online with the help of the UMANG app
Here’s how you can use the UMANG app to check the PF balance:
1. Download and install the UMANG app on your device.
2. Register using your Aadhaar-linked mobile number.
3. Look for the EPFO services section and select View Passbook.
4. Verify using OTP and choose the employer account.
Once done, you’ll see the full PF statement can be viewed and downloaded.
How to check the PF balance offline
While checking the PF balance online is easy and quick, that may not be feasible for everyone or at certain times, like when you’re at a location with poor internet connectivity. However, you need not worry, as the government also allows you to check the PF balance offline. Here are two easy ways to do so:
1. Check the PF balance online via SMS
Follow the easy steps below to check the PF balance by sending SMS:
1. Launch the Messages app on your Android or iOS device.
2. Type EPFOHO UAN ENG and send the SMS to 7738299899.
Note: The last three letters can be changed to receive details in other Indian languages.
Once you send the SMS, you’ll receive a message with PF details in reply shortly.

2. Check the PF balance online using a missed call
If you want to check your PF details using the missed call feature, then you can follow the easy steps below:
1. Head to your Phone app on your Android or iOS device.
2. Give a missed call to 9966044425 from your Aadhaar-registered mobile number.
3. The call will disconnect automatically.
Now, you’ll shortly receive an SMS with the details regarding your PF balance. The details usually contain content like the member ID, last contribution, and total balance.
Note: The UAN must be active and linked with a bank, Aadhaar, or PAN.
How to check EPF balance for exempted establishments?
Employees working in exempted establishments cannot check their PF balance on the EPFO portal, as their PF contributions are managed by a private or company-run trust. However, for such employees the PF balance details can be found on monthly salary slips.

Other than that, the employees can also access the company’s internal employee portal, if available, to check their PF balance. Furthermore, they can also go ahead and contact the HR department to get their latest PF balance information.
Why can’t I check my PF balance online?
There can be several reasons why you are unable to check your PF balance online. Some of the most common reasons are as below:
- You may not have a stable internet connection.
- The EPFO app or the UMANG app is down.
- The mobile number used may not be linked with the UAN.
- The UAN might not be activated yet.
- There may be a mismatch between Aadhaar details and PF records.
- KYC details may be incomplete or pending approval.
- The employee may be working in an exempted establishment.
- The UAN may have been activated recently, and passbook access is not yet available.
